Honey Wheat Bread Recipe

Ingredients:

1 3/4 C milk
1/3 C honey
1/4 C warm water
2 T active dry yeast
1/3 C powdered milk
1/3 C shortening, or butter
4 lg eggs
6-7 C whole wheat flour (or half regular flour)

Directions:

Scald milk then add honey and shortening, dissolve and cool down. Add yeast that was mixed with warm water in the meantime. Add rest of ingredients and mix in mixer with dough hook. Let raise one hour until double in size. Punch down, raise 15 min. Cut into 2 balls, place in 2 loaf pans, raise 1/2 hour. Cook at 375 for 25 min
